The Position: Associate Coordinator / Pay Range & Terms: This is a full–time contract to December with possibility of renewal dependent on funding. Wage negotiable $18/ hr to $23 hr. / Start date: ASAP / Closing Date: remain open until suitable candidate is found.& M: {: Z6 E9 q8 D' S) g4 _+ D

5 Q" w% Q* g" @- Q# a, fThe Organization: The Multicultural Coalition is an organization that has engaged emerging immigrant and refugee communities in enhancing the communities’ organizational capacity, facilitating partnership development, implementing community-developed advocacy strategies and civic engagement through community animation. Roles & Functions: The Associate Coordinator will work with the Community Based Research Committee to design & coordinate the research activities while also engage in literary research &  writing the report/recommendations. He/she shares the responsibility for the over-all management/operations of the programs. 3 C8 n- V: u( r' Z9 |

9 t8 B0 i) Y( s! K6 |7 L* i( p. vThe Associate Coordinator has the important responsibility of accurately reporting on financial progress, operational concerns, organizational problems/accomplishments. He/she will help design deliver & organize program activities based on the ideas expressed by the membership/board AND, will share the coordination of the immigrant/refugee leadership, community animation/advancing social policy program activities.
3 r* [* i' ~  `8 T$ f2 h$ [0 |! v6 P
# w9 P' U! x- J$ P  GSpecific tasks for the position include the following: coordinates the community based research program of the Coalition; provides over-all coordination of program activities in consultation with the coordinator of the Coalition; builds/sustain relationships and partnerships with ethnocultural organizations, immigrant and refugee communities, voluntary organizations and public institutions; organizes learning opportunities for formal/and informal community leaders on various aspects of civic participation and organization development.; ]9 y* T1 k" r( d

3 J! ]' C# [/ q! u, ^! [0 LPLUS: build & nurtures a pool of community animators skilled in facilitating first language dialogues and discussions; offer opportunities for service providers to learn/experience working with groups & communities with culturally, ethnically and linguistically diverse backgrounds; seeks opportunities to ensure sustainability of the organization through ongoing initiatives and secure funding; liaise with funders, public and non-profit organizations and community organizations as well as the media and: build strategic relationships with these organizations.* j7 s3 T% }) Z! z
! l2 {% N$ N( u5 H& j
Administrative responsibilities: Ssupport the bookkeeping and accounting system; provide for its regular examination by competent outside auditors, selected by the board of directors, and at the regular annual meeting present a statement to the members of the Coalition’s financial condition.
' ~4 S/ M6 x. b" w- U
% I8 g; B( }# p0 Y5 L* W! W% dKey Competencies/Assets: community based research skills; cross cultural sensitivity, flexibility and an understanding or appreciation for the complex dynamics of emerging immigrant and refugee communities; leadership/critical thinking skills to bridge the needs & struggles of immigrant and refugee communities with the interests/mandates of funders, policy-makers, agencies and other decision makers; facilitation skills and ability to design, develop and deliver workshops; writing, plain language & proposal/report writing skills an asset; public speaking/media relations skills an asset.
